The original PT Cruiser offered little for buyers to get excited about with its odd retro design and even stranger color options like dark plum and electric blue. Its conversion to a soft top didn’t improve its aesthetics. If anything, a drop-top made it look more silly than it already did. As far as convertible cars go, the PT Cruiser was an all-around disappointment.
